Output 15f88bbf21e3a21cef406c0bd4b1c3726c675bb39a83243327fa3dc4706afe32:7

value
177639
script pubkey
OP_0 OP_PUSHBYTES_20 fc6294db3787b7a3ddb7127cf78e9c015f1d6096
address
bc1ql33ffkehs7m68hdhzf700r5uq9036cykufh0gw
transaction
15f88bbf21e3a21cef406c0bd4b1c3726c675bb39a83243327fa3dc4706afe32
confirmations
151839
spent
true